About UPPER WOLF CREEK GROUP

Federal campground in Arizona.

Nestled in the heart of Arizona's stunning high country, Upper Wolf Creek Group offers RV campers an authentic escape into nature's tranquility. This National Forest campground provides the perfect basecamp for those seeking to experience Arizona beyond the desert heat, with elevations that bring cooler temperatures and lush forest surroundings that feel worlds away from the state's iconic red rock landscapes.

The setting here is genuinely special for RV travelers. You'll find yourself surrounded by towering ponderosa pines and mixed conifer forests that create a peaceful, shaded environment ideal for those wanting to slow down and reconnect with the natural world. The forest floor is carpeted with needles, and the air carries that distinctive crisp scent of high-elevation wilderness. This is the kind of place where mornings feel fresh regardless of the season, and evenings invite you to gather around a campfire under Arizona's famous star-filled skies.

Upper Wolf Creek Group's location makes it an excellent destination for outdoor enthusiasts of all types. Hikers will appreciate the extensive trail networks winding through the surrounding National Forest lands, offering everything from leisurely forest walks to more challenging day hikes. The area is known for excellent opportunities to explore pristine wilderness, spot wildlife, and discover hidden natural features. Anglers often find their way here too, as the nearby streams and creeks provide peaceful fishing opportunities throughout the seasons.

The nearby towns and communities offer convenient access to supplies and services while maintaining that remote forest atmosphere. This area of Arizona attracts visitors year-round, though the mild summers and crisp falls are particularly popular with RV campers seeking relief from lower elevation heat.

This campground appeals especially to RV travelers who value peaceful forest settings over commercial amenities, families wanting to introduce children to backcountry camping, outdoor enthusiasts planning hiking or fishing adventures, and anyone seeking that authentic National Forest experience where natural beauty takes center stage.

Prescott National Forest is a true gem for nature enthusiasts. One of the standout features is the incredible variety of rocks that you can find throughout the area. From fascinating formations to unique mineral deposits, each hike feels like a treasure hunt. The geological diversity adds a unique touch to every trail, making the forest a paradise for rock hounds and casual observers alike. But what truly elevates the experience is the vibrant birdlife. The forest is teeming with a wide array of bird species, offering endless opportunities for birdwatching. Whether you're a seasoned ornithologist or just someone who enjoys the presence of feathered friends, Prescott National Forest provides an enchanting avian spectacle. The melodic songs and flashes of color from these birds enhance the natural beauty of the forest, making every visit a memorable adventure. In summary, Prescott National Forest is a haven for those who appreciate both geology and birdlife. The rocks are a marvel to explore, and the birds bring the forest to life with their presence. If you're looking for a place where you can connect with nature on multiple levels, Prescott National Forest is the perfect destination.
